
Madballs in Babo: Invasion
Platforms: Microsoft Windows · macOSGenres: Genres · Action · Diagonal-down · 2D scrolling · Platform · Shooter · Direct control · Fantasy · Licensed
Madballs in Babo: Invasion is a game based on a toy-line of rubber balls of the same name, originally started in the mid-1980s and revived at the end of 2007. It is a mostly top-down shooter where the player controls one of these armed balls in a...
